## Service Accounts: LinkWeave Deep-Link Routing

Plugin authors must use a dedicated service account to register deep-link routes with the LinkWeave resolver. Do not share accounts across plugins. Each account is scoped to one route namespace; requests outside that namespace return 403. Route updates propagate within 60 seconds. Rate limit: 20 registrations per minute. Test routes against the sandbox resolver before promoting to production. Revocation is immediate and unrecoverable.

Authenticate all resolver calls with the key below.

app token of hahig-bawef = qvz4-jEJj

Meeting notes — transport briefing, 14 May

Discussed the crate of survey instruments bound for the Pellham ridge site. Theodolites calibrated Tuesday; crate sealed and weatherproofed. Coordinator to schedule a morning run to avoid the gravel road after rain. Driver carries the calibration certificates, not the site office. Hand-over instruction for the courier follows below.

handover note for yawig-tagug: the ralael eliion courier leaves the ulaax frair olidor ledger at gate 3456 under passcode 367212

## Profile Store Sharding: Release Notes

Quick heads-up before your first Driftmark release: the user-profile store is now split across four shards keyed by account hash. Migrations must run on all shards in order, and the cutover script refuses to proceed if any shard lags. If the migration console locks mid-cutover, recover it with the passphrase that follows.

vault phrase of kagup-kaguf = olimir-goriel-casdor

## Deployment

Branchreaper, our stale-branch cleanup bot, runs as a single container scheduled nightly. Build the image from the repo root and push it to the Fernworks internal registry; the scheduler picks up the latest tag automatically. No database is required — state lives in the target repos' metadata. Dry-run mode is strongly recommended for your first deploy. The configuration values the container expects are shown below.

service settings:
holath:
  pin: 8933
  metrics_host: metrics.holath.lumicsys.internal
  tenant: zordor
  seal: seal_e04e523f